Night rain or close to God
Ahmaya is a modern name with debated origins. It is often cited as a variant of the Arabic name Amaya, meaning 'night rain,' or as a creative combination of the Hebrew 'Ah' (brother/kin) and 'Maya' (water or close to God). Its rarity makes it a distinctive choice for parents seeking a melodic, multicultural sound.
Less common today
Ahmaya isn't in the latest US Top 1000. It last peaked at #6,291 in 2003.
